#226482 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#226482 is composed of 13.3% red, 39.2%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 23.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 198.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 32.2%. #226482 color hex could be obtained by blending #44c8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#226482 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#226482 has RGB values of R:34, G:100,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2253954.

Hex triplet 226482 #226482
RGB Decimal 34, 100, 130 rgb(34,100,130)
RGB Percent 13.3, 39.2, 51 rgb(13.3%,39.2%,51%)
CMYK 74, 23, 0, 49
HSL 198.8°, 58.5, 32.2 hsl(198.8,58.5%,32.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 198.8°, 73.8, 51
Web Safe 336699 #336699
CIE-LAB 39.69, -10.098, -22.689
XYZ 9.245, 11.065, 22.766
xyY 0.215, 0.257, 11.065
CIE-LCH 39.69, 24.834, 246.009
CIE-LUV 39.69, -23.727, -30.644
Hunter-Lab 33.265, -8.603, -17.293
Binary 00100010, 01100100, 10000010

Shades and Tints of #226482

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f5fafc is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#226482 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#545454 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#4a575d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5c6483 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#57648b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#1c6f77 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#476482 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#446487 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1e6b7b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
